Chapter 46 has everything you should need, within a couple pages of each other:

46-2 Modulus of Elasticity (E) for 14 materials at room temperature

46-3 Yield Strengths of 16 materials

46-4 Poisson's Ratio for 15 materials

46-7 Shear Modulus (G) for 9 materials

46-8 Relationship between E, G, v, B (if you know any two of these you can find the others)

I know it seems nice to have them in one table but I think they will generally give you the information or it will be a very common material found in these charts within just a few pages of each other.
